"Curse Errant" is a turn-based RPG featuring a red-haired knight named Giselle and princess-to-be Lana. Together, they embark on a journey to uncover secrets and learn about their destinies. The game boasts a rich storyline, impressive visuals, and atmospheric music. Players can expect exploration, side quests, and events throughout their adventure.




- The game features a captivating narrative that blends traditional RPG gameplay with innovative mechanics and adult themes, catering to a variety of fetishes.
- The tactical combat system encourages strategic foresight, utilizing the TP and AP systems effectively, making battles engaging.
- High-quality graphics and beautiful character designs enhance the visual experience, with a variety of scenes and outfits available for customization.
- The game is relatively short, which may leave players wanting more content and depth in the story.
- There are several bugs and progression blockers, particularly with side quests and the NG+ feature, which can disrupt gameplay.
- The characterization and story pacing are lacking, leading to a feeling of inconsistency and making some scenes feel less impactful.

44 mentions Positive Neutral NegativeThe story of "Curse Errant" is described as dynamic and engaging, featuring multiple narrative paths influenced by player choices, particularly focusing on the evolving relationship between the main characters, Giselle and Lana. While some reviewers find the overall plot to be plain and lacking depth, it still captivates curiosity with its twists and mature themes, making it suitable for players seeking a light story intertwined with character development and optional side quests. However, technical issues related to side quests have been noted, impacting the overall experience.
